Forecast: Import of Articles of Apparel and Clothing Accessories to Chile

The import of articles of apparel and clothing accessories to Chile has exhibited a volatile trend from 2013 to 2023. In 2013, the import volume stood at 229.06 thousand kilograms. Following a peak increase of 31.32% in 2014, there was a significant drop in 2015 by 31.32%. Subsequent years displayed fluctuating patterns with notable declines in 2018 (-19.4%) and 2020 (-11.05%), despite occasional growth spurts such as a 22.14% rise in 2021. As of 2023, the import volume reached 222.63 thousand kilograms with a modest year-on-year increase of 1.28% and a 5-year CAGR of 0.89%.

Looking forward, forecasted data points to a steady upward trend, with the import volume expected to reach 237.37 thousand kilograms by 2028, suggesting an average annual growth of 1.01%. The five-year growth rate is projected to be 5.16%.
